Physio Control Recalls LIFEPAK 500 AEDs Due to Assembly Error

Physio Control is recalling 139 LIFEPAK 500 AEDs because an assembly error could cause internal shorting, rendering the device inoperable.

Plain-English summary

Physio Control, Inc. is recalling 139 units of the LIFEPAK 500 Automated External Defibrillator (AED). The recall involves 125 units in the United States and 14 units outside the US. The devices were distributed nationwide in the US, including in Illinois, Massachusetts, North Carolina, North Dakota, New York, Pennsylvania, Rhode Island, Texas, Washington, and Wisconsin, as well as in Canada.

The recall is due to an assembly error that could cause internal shorting on a printed circuit board assembly. If affected, this malfunction could render the device inoperable. The LIFEPAK 500 AED is a semi-automatic defibrillator intended for use by authorized personnel in pre-hospital, workplace, and community environments.

Consumers and healthcare facilities should check their device serial numbers against the list provided in the official recall notice. Affected units should be removed from service and returned to Physio Control for repair or replacement.
